Elevator Summary
MARGATE, a distinguished 111' Broward motor yacht, stands as an illustrious choice in our luxury charter fleet. Built in 1997 with a meticulous refit in 2022, she is designed for discerning travelers seeking a blend of classic style and modern amenities. Based year-round in the magnificent Bahamas, MARGATE provides the ultimate in comfort and elegance for up to 10 guests accommodated in 4 staterooms.
Accommodation
MARGATE showcases a rich layout comprising of 4 well-appointed cabins: 1 King, 1 Queen, and 2 Double staterooms, ensuring plush comfort for every guest. Her interiors speak volumes of understated luxury with a welcoming ambiance that makes you feel at home on the water.
Toys
The yacht is equipped with an arsenal of toys and equipment that ensure adventure and fun on every voyage:
- 27' Rabalo Towed Tender (2022) - perfect for exploring shallow waters or venturing ashore.
- 2 Jet Skis and 2 Paddleboards - for high-speed water sports or serene exploration.
- 4 Sea Scooters and 1 Waterslide - offering diverse underwater and sliding fun.
- Fishing Gear - includes 2x 50's, 2x 30's, 5x spinning rods, and a deep drop rod, suitable for passionate anglers.
- Snorkellig Gear - explore the vibrant underwater life in the crystal-clear Bahamian waters.
Apart from individual toys, the yacht also provides Beach Setup equipment for a lovely day on the shore.
Amenities
Wellness is a priority aboard the MARGATE; guests can maintain their fitness regime using Gym Equipment including dumbbells and yoga mats, conveniently stored on the yacht.

MARGATE Yacht Charter Price
# of charter days | Base Price | APA (deposit for provisioning, fuel, docking fees, etc) | Total | Note |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
14 day charter | 110,000$ to 120,000$ | 22,000$ to 36,000$ | 132,000$ to 156,000$ | Discounts outside the main season are common. | |
7 day charter | 55,000$ to 60,000$ | 11,000$ to 18,000$ | 66,000$ to 78,000$ | Standard charter rate, base for all calculations. | |
3 day charter | 27,500$ to 30,000$ | 5,500$ to 9,000$ | 33,000$ to 39,000$ | The usual formula is the 7 day charter rate divided by 6, times the number of days (3). Boat policy might differ. 55,000$ / 6 * 3 days = 27,500$ |
All prices are generated by a calculator and serve as a guide for new charterers. Any additional information of the Price Details section has priority over above. Availability is always subject to confirmation. Gratuity not included for it's discretionary character, usually 5%-25% of the Base Price.

Duran Stuart - Captain
Nationality: Bahamian
Captain Duran Stuart, who is a native of the Bahamas, has over ten years’ experience in the yachting industry. After receiving his high school diploma from Queens College in Nassau, he enrolled in the Chapman School of Seamanship, located in Stuarts, Florida. The school prepared him for his career by offering classes in theory and hands-on experience related to boating. Classes included rules of the road, Marlinspike, weather, first aid/CPR, boat handling, piloting, dead reckoning, electronic navigation, and boat and engine maintenance. After 369 hours of study, Duran graduated in September of 2005 with his Professional Mariner Diploma.
Duran formally began his yachting career as a mate aboard a 92- foot luxury motor yacht, but quickly learned the ropes and was promoted to the role of captain after obtaining over 2300 hours logged in navigating and piloting and being part of three different crews. He has worked aboard both private and charter yachts and has traveled throughout south Florida and the Bahamas as well as making vessel deliveries up the northeastern United States.
Captain Duran has a friendly personality and a passion for ensuring the safety and comfort of his guests. His focus for each charter is the satisfaction of those on board, and he will always go out of his way to help create the best vacation possible. Personally, he enjoys deep sea and reef fishing and loves sharing his favorite spots for the best catch. Duran looks forward to welcoming his guests aboard Yacht MARGATE and doing all he can to ensure that everyone has a fun and memorable yacht charter vacation.
Ollie Ryan - Chief Stew
Nationality: American
Ollie is originally from South Jersey, USA. She had developed her passion for boating at a very young age on her family’s Chris Craft cruising the Jersey Shores. Ollie went to Moore College of Art and Design in South Philly where she explored and toned her creative side. To get away from the cold winters Ollie moved to South Florida in 2000. Living in the Boating Capital, it was only natural with Ollie’s passion for boating and entertaining that she would find herself working on Yachts. For over the past ten years, Ollie has worked onboard vessels in The Bahamas. Ollie’s number one goal is to make guests happy, and she can’t wait to bring this to fruition on MARGATE.
Mandy Luscombe – Chef
Nationality: Canadian
Mandy grew up in a small town outside of Kelowna British Columbia, Canada. Her taste for organic and fresh ingredients started at a young age as she was taught bread making and canning from her mother who is a chef. She is very passionate about healthy cooking and utilizing the fresh ingredients around her. She started traveling the world at age 19 starting in Australia then moving to New Zealand at 21. She then traveled around Europe settling for a year in Scotland.
This exposed her to many different tastes and styles of cuisine. Before yachting, Mandy worked as a corporate trainer in high-end restaurants learning about service and various cooking techniques. Being from a wine country in Canada, Mandy has taken great interest in the industry and is very knowledgeable about food and wine pairing. In 2012 she took a year off to go to expand her knowledge and enrolled in a culinary program at The Art Institute in Vancouver. While in Vancouver studying, she met her husband, Shane. Together they have made a career out of yachting and have traveled extensively for work and pleasure including The Bahamas, Indonesia, Central America, the USA, and Mexico.
Shane Ryan - Mate
Nationality: Canadian
Shane was born and raised in the Pacific Northwest in a city just outside of Vancouver, Canada. His first introduction to boating was over 20 years ago when he served as a salmon fishing guide on the west coast for 10 years. He then headed south to Florida to pursue a career in yachting with his wife, Mandy.
Shane handles all guest excursions and experiences off the boat and always aims to maximize their experience. He loves to make sure guests experience something new while also ensuring they are checking off of their wishlist.
In his spare time, you can find Shane fishing, golfing, or playing hockey. He is looking forward to showing guests the best time possible with all the beauty and adventure the Bahamas has to offer.
